Understanding Encryption and Secure Socket Layer (SSL) Technology
When you make a deposit at an online casino, your financial information needs to be protected from hackers and cybercriminals. This is where encryption and Secure Socket Layer (SSL) technology come into play.
SSL technology ensures that all data transmitted between your device and the casino’s servers is encrypted and secure. This means that even if cybercriminals intercept the data, they will not be able to decipher it.
Most reputable online casinos use SSL technology to protect their players’ information. You can easily check if a casino uses SSL by looking for the padlock icon next to the website’s URL in your browser.

The Importance of Licensed and Regulated Casinos
When choosing an online casino to play at, it is essential to consider the licensing and regulation of the operator. Licensed and regulated casinos are held to high standards when it comes to data security and player protection.
A reputable online casino will display information about its licensing and regulatory bodies on its website. Common regulatory bodies include the UK Gambling Commission, the Malta Gaming Authority, and the Gibraltar Regulatory Authority.
These regulatory bodies ensure that online casinos operate fairly and transparently. They also mandate that casinos implement strict security measures to protect players’ deposits and personal information.
Playing at a licensed and regulated casino not only guarantees a safe gaming experience but also provides recourse in case of disputes. If you encounter any issues with a licensed casino, you can file a complaint with the relevant regulatory body for resolution.

Know Your Customer (KYC) vs. No-KYC Casinos
KYC (Know Your Customer) is a process used by online casinos to verify the identity of their players. This is done to prevent fraud, money laundering, and underage gambling.
When you play at a KYC casino, you will be required to provide documents such as a government-issued ID, proof of address, and payment method verification. While this may seem intrusive, it is a necessary step to protect both the casino and its players.
On the other hand, some online casinos operate as No-KYC casinos, where players can deposit and play without undergoing the verification process. While this may seem convenient, playing at a No-KYC casino comes with inherent risks.
Without proper verification, No-KYC casinos may be more susceptible to fraudulent activities and security breaches. Your personal information and deposits may be at risk if the casino does not have robust security measures in place.

Understanding Bonus Mechanics and Wagering Requirements
Online casinos often entice players with bonuses and promotions to enhance their gaming experience. While bonuses can be appealing, it is essential to understand their mechanics and associated wagering requirements.
Bonuses come in various forms, including welcome bonuses, free spins, and cashback offers. These bonuses give players additional funds to play with, increasing their chances of winning.
However, most bonuses come with wagering requirements, which dictate the number of times you must wager the bonus amount before you can withdraw any winnings. For example, if a bonus has a 20x wagering requirement and you receive a $100 bonus, you must wager $2,000 before cashing out.
Before claiming a bonus, carefully read the terms and conditions to understand the wagering requirements and any restrictions that may apply. Failure to meet the wagering requirements could result in the loss of your bonus funds and winnings.
Additionally, some bonuses may have a maximum withdrawal limit, which caps the amount you can cash out from your bonus winnings. Be aware of these limits to avoid any surprises when withdrawing your funds.

Analyzing Return to Player (RTP) and Volatility
Return to Player (RTP) and volatility are essential factors to consider when playing at online casinos. RTP refers to the percentage of wagered money that a slot machine or casino game will return to players over time.
For example, a slot game with an RTP of 95% will, on average, pay out $95 for every $100 wagered by players. Higher RTPs indicate better odds for players, as more of their wagers are returned as winnings.
Volatility, also known as variance, measures the risk associated with a particular game. Low volatility games offer frequent but small wins, while high volatility games provide larger but less frequent payouts.
When choosing casino games to play, consider the RTP and volatility to tailor your gaming experience to your preferences. Players seeking steady wins may opt for low volatility games with higher RTPs, while risk-takers may enjoy high volatility games with the potential for big payouts.

Bankroll Management: Setting Limits and Sticking to Them
Effective bankroll management is vital for a successful gambling experience. By setting limits on your deposits and wagers, you can control your spending and avoid chasing losses.
Before you start playing at an online casino, determine a budget for your gambling activities. Only deposit what you can afford to lose and avoid using funds earmarked for essential expenses.
Setting daily, weekly, or monthly deposit limits can help you stay within your budget and prevent overspending. Many online casinos offer tools to set these limits in your account settings, empowering you to gamble responsibly.
Additionally, establish win and loss limits to know when to stop playing. If you reach your win limit, consider cashing out your winnings and taking a break. Similarly, if you hit your loss limit, walk away and resist the temptation to chase your losses.
